NSW RFS Issues Advice for 31-Hectare Grass Fire on Riverina Highway in Blighty
A 31-hectare grass fire near Blighty is currently under control, according to an Advice level alert issued by the NSW Rural Fire Service for the Edward River Council area.
Alert Details
The NSW Rural Fire Service (RFS) has issued an Advice level alert regarding a grass fire in the Blighty region. The fire is currently classified as “Under control.”
Affected Areas
The incident is located at B58 (Riverina Hwy), Blighty, 2713. This geographic area falls within the Edward River Council area.
What You Should Do
Residents in the Edward River Council area and those traveling along the Riverina Highway should maintain awareness of the situation. As the alert level is currently set to “Advice,” individuals are encouraged to stay informed and monitor for any updates from the NSW Rural Fire Service.
Expected Conditions
The incident is a grass fire that has affected an area of approximately 31 hectares.
Timeline
The alert was updated on March 16, 2026, at 05:56. The status of the fire remains under control at this time.
